PM Narendra Modi has struck with a poetic note saying, “Don't let me become delicate like a flower. I have lived among the thorns, I will continue to live among the thorns." He said these while addressing a conference of agriculture ministers of states in Gangtok.

He however added saying, "... Lekin jahan zarurat, vahan phool jaisi komalta ke saath dukhi ke ansoon ponchne ke kaam yeh zindagi aa jaiye. Iss se bada kya sobhagya hoga. (But there cannot be any bigger privilege if my life can be useful in wiping the tears of a sad person with the delicacy of a flower whenever necessary)."

These comments from PM came while naming three orchid species developed in Sikkim. The three species were named as 'Cymbidium sardar', 'Cymbidium deen dayal' and 'Cymbidium namo' after Sardar Patel, Deen Dayal Upadhyay and the Prime Minister respectively. PM said that he was asked to name two orchid species by the Pawan Kumar Chamling, Sikkim CM who retained the chance to name the third one.

The PM took a dig at the previous governments, saying, "in the 20th century, one PM had spent a night in Gangtok and in the 21st century, I have come to stay for a night."Modi branded Sikkim as a 'model state' for the world that was developing successfully without harming the environment.

"It has been agreed by all nations that we have to change our lifestyle. We cannot exploit nature. We have to live in harmony with nature and go back to basics. At COP21 (Paris climate summit in November-December last year), it was decided that you need to learn to love nature and Sikkim has proved just that. Nature is protected here and development is not compromised," PM said.
